Before resetting Epson R390
An ink pad message is a maintenance safeguard. It indicates that Epson R390 has reached a stored waste ink value that must be reset before normal printing can resume.
Wic Reset Connect is designed to reset the compatible counter in Epson R390. The physical waste ink system should still be inspected and maintained when necessary.

If Epson R390 is not detected
- Try another USB port and a known data-capable USB cable if the printer is not detected.
- Install the original Epson driver for R390; a generic Windows driver may not expose the required communication interface.
- Close Epson Status Monitor and any other Epson maintenance software before starting Wic Reset Connect.
- Run Wic Reset Connect as Administrator and keep the internet connection active throughout validation.

Does the reset clean or replace the ink pads?
No. It changes the stored counter value. Inspect, clean or replace the physical waste ink system when its condition requires it.
